How much do modeling and simulation j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 1, 2026, the average yearly pay for modeling and simulation in California is $99,929.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$77,500.00 and $127,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What jobs use simulation training?

Modeling and Simulation jobs are common in fields such as aerospace, defense, healthcare, and manufacturing, where professionals use simulation software and tools to train, test, or analyze systems. These roles often require skills in programming, data analysis, and understanding complex systems, with certifications in simulation software or related fields enhancing employability.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Modeling and Simulation Spec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Modeling and Simulation Specialist, you need strong analytical abilities, proficiency in mathematics, and a background in computer science or engineering, often supported by a relevant degree. Expertise with simulation software (such as MATLAB, Simulink, or Arena), programming languages (like Python or C++), and knowledge of modeling standards is typically required. Critical thinking, problem-solving, and effective communication are essential soft skills for interpreting data and collaborating with multidisciplinary teams. These skills ensure accurate models, effective simulations, and actionable insights that drive decision-making in complex systems.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in Modeling and Simulation roles,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in Modeling and Simulation often encounter challenges such as integrating complex data from multiple sources, ensuring model accuracy, and communicating technical results to non-technical stakeholders. Addressing these challenges typically involves close collaboration with subject matter experts, ongoing model validation and verification, and using clear visualizations to explain insights. Building strong interdisciplinary communication skills and staying current with evolving simulation tools can also help professionals effectively navigate these challenges.

What are modeling and simulation jobs?

Modeling and simulation jobs involve creating digital or mathematical models to represent real-world systems, processes, or phenomena, and then using simulations to analyze their behavior under various scenarios. Professionals in this field use specialized software and computational techniques to predict outcomes, optimize designs, and inform decision-making in industries like engineering, defense, healthcare, and manufacturing. These roles often require strong analytical skills, proficiency in programming, and a background in mathematics or science. Modeling and simulation experts help organizations save time and resources by testing ideas virtually before applying them in real life.

ABOUT THE JOB
We are looking for a Modeling, Simulation and Analysis Engineer to join our team. As part of the team you will have the opportunity to develop, implement and maintain sufficient fidelity virtual representations of the myriad of different vehicles Anduril works on. In this role you will be required to develop and coordinate deployment and maintenance of vehicle models and simulation instantiations for various programs ongoing at Anduril. A critical aspect of this role involves owning and operating Hardware-In-The-Loop (HITL) simulation environments that enable safe, rapid iteration of flight control and autonomy software with real avionics hardware before live flight tests.
The ideal candidate has experience working on aerospace systems and understands the right fidelity of sub-system and system level modeling required to integrate with the broader flight control and mission autonomy software to support development. In addition the candidate should be versed in coding and software integration practices. Experience with HITL operations, including real-time simulation, avionics integration, and closed-loop testing with physical hardware is highly valued. If you have a passion for flight and like the idea of building a physics based digital representation of a flying vehicle and testing it with real hardware, this is the role for you!
WHAT YOU'LL DO
  • Work on challenging problems in a fast-paced environment from across our portfolio of programs and products:
  • Simulation solutions for Guidance, Navigation and Control algorithm development
  • Software-In-The-Loop (SITL) solutions
  • Hardware-In-The-Loop (HITL) solutions
  • Customer product training solutions
  • Monte-Carlo simulation analysis
  • Simulation and Test data analysis tools and processes
  • Design, develop, deploy, and maintain HITL simulation infrastructure for complex aerospace systems, including real-time vehicle models, avionics emulation, and sensor simulation environments
  • Own the end-to-end configuration and operation of SITL and HITL environments for test vehicles, ensuring safe and efficient flight test execution
  • Coordinate and execute HITL test campaigns, working closely with flight test teams to validate GNC algorithms, mission autonomy software, and vehicle performance prior to live flights
  • Develop and maintain emulated interfaces for on-board avionics systems to enable closed-loop hardware testing in simulation environments
  • Troubleshoot and resolve real-time simulation issues during HITL operations, including timing constraints, hardware interface problems, and model fidelity discrepancies
  • Work with multi-disciplinary subject matter experts to understand and adequately model pertinent sub-system, system and system of system dynamics
  • Work with internal and external customers to understand simulation requirements and develop efficient modeling and simulation solutions
  • Support flight test operations with pre-flight simulation validation and post-flight data correlation analysis to continuously improve model fidelity

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S
  • Bachelor's Degree or higher in engineering, computer science, mathematics, physics, chemistry, or related technical discipline
  • Senior Modeling Simulation Engineer: 8 or more years of experience in Modeling, Simulation, and Analysis engineering or related technical experience
  • Modeling Simulation Engineer: 3 or more years of experience in Modeling, Simulation, and Analysis engineering or related technical experience
  • Experience with aerospace/aeronautical systems (including rotorcraft/VTOL) and/or Subsea vehicles
  • Experience in flight dynamics/platform physics and control
  • Nominal proficiency with C/C++
  • Advanced proficiency with scientific computing systems (Mathworks products (e.g., MATLAB, SIMULINK etc.), scientific Python (e.g., numpy, scipy)
  • Flight test data processing/sim correlation experience
  • Experience with developing sub-system and system level models (Air vehicle, ground vehicles, ground based sensors and other types of complex systems)
  • Experience with model development to support Guidance, Navigation and Control algorithm development
  • Hands-on experience with HITL or SITL simulation operations, including test setup, execution, and debugging
  • Must be eligible to obtain and maintain a U.S. TS clearance

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
  • Advanced proficiency with C/C++
  • Flight test support experience, including on-site operations and real-time troubleshooting
  • Extensive experience with SITL and HITL simulation infrastructure design, development and deployment for complex systems
  • Experience with developing emulated/simulation interfaces for on-board avionics, including CAN, Ethernet, serial protocols, and custom hardware interfaces
  • Experience deploying and operating real-time simulation environments (e.g., NI/Speedgoat real-time targets, dSPACE, or similar platforms)
  • Demonstrated ability to own and operate HITL labs supporting multiple concurrent flight test programs
